Abstract

1,161,167. Latches. STREBOR DIECASTING CO. Ltd. 21 March, 1968 [22 April, 1967], No. 18656/67. Heading E2A. A door lock comprises a rotary push button F mountable on a door to engage a sliding rack D engaging a pinion d 1 on a spindle rotation of the spindle causing a larger pinion on each end to engage ratchet teeth b on a spring urged latch bolt B, an eccentric peg f 1 on the push button whereby on rotation of the key, the peg is brought out of engagement with the sliding rack to prevent actuation of the latch bolt. A casing A1 spring supports the push button in a finger plate f 3 on one side of the door. On the other side of the door a casing A supports the latch bolt and gearing together with a rotatable operating handle a and a sliding catch d 3 to lock the bolt. The peg f 1 is engageable with a screw on the rack D to operate the bolt, the screw being adjustable to accommodate different thicknesses of door.
